INCIDENCE OF DOMESTIC VIOLENCE IN NIGERIA AND ITS PSYCHOLOGICAL IMPLICATIONS ON THE VICTIMS
Keywords:
Domestic Violence, Psychological Implications, the VictimsAbstract
This research aimed to investigate the incidence of domestic violence in Nigeria and its psychological implications on the victims. The objectives included determining the prevalence of domestic violence in Nigeria; identifying the factors contributing to domestic violence; examining the psychological implications on victims; understanding the coping mechanisms utilized by victims and their effectiveness in addressing the psychological implications; and exploring the existing support systems, interventions, and legal frameworks in place to address domestic violence in Nigeria as well as assessing their effectiveness in mitigating the psychological impact on the victims. Review of literatures and interviews were conducted. Socio-economic backgrounds were found to be linked to domestic violence, with lower income levels and limited education being associated with higher prevalence. Based on these findings, it is recommended that there is need for enhanced public and media awareness campaigns to challenge societal norms that perpetuate domestic violence and promote gender equality.
